Interactive Design: Dive into Hover Effects

Discover the importance of interactive design and hover effects in enhancing user experiences on digital platforms.
Read Content

Introduction to Interactive Design and Hover Effects

Interactive design plays a critical role in creating engaging user experiences within digital platforms, encompassing websites and mobile applications. This form of design focuses on how users interact with a product, emphasizing the necessity for responsive elements that foster user engagement. One particularly impactful aspect of interactive design is the implementation of hover effects, which offer immediate feedback when a user’s cursor hovers over a specific area on the interface. These effects act as visual cues that help users understand the functionality of various elements, subsequently enhancing the overall usability of the interface.

Hover effects are essential for guiding user actions, as they provide clear indications of clickable items, such as buttons and links. By employing different visual styles—such as color changes, underlining text, or enlarging icons—hover effects create an intuitive interaction landscape. When users move their mouse pointer over an interactive element, these subtle animations signal that the item can be engaged with, thereby increasing the likelihood of user interaction. This feedback not only enhances user engagement but also contributes significantly to a more enjoyable browsing experience.

Buttons Hover Effects: Best Practices and Implementation

Hover effects play a significant role in enhancing user experience, especially concerning buttons on websites. These effects, which occur when users hover their mouse over a button, serve to provide visual feedback, indicating interactivity and encouraging user engagement. To implement effective button hover effects, various best practices should be considered, combining aesthetics with accessibility to ensure a seamless user journey.

One of the most common hover effects is color change. This technique involves altering the button's background or text color when a user hovers over it. Choosing contrasting colors can significantly enhance visibility while ensuring that users with visual impairments can easily distinguish interactable elements. It is advisable to maintain a sufficient contrast ratio; this not only conforms to accessibility guidelines but also promotes an inclusive design approach.

Another practice includes scaling, wherein the button slightly enlarges or shrinks upon hovering. This effect adds a sense of depth and responsiveness, creating an inviting interface. However, caution should be exercised to avoid extreme scaling that could detract from the button's functionality or visual consistency within the user interface.

Shadow effects can also enhance button hover interactions. Subtle shadows appearing when hovering can create a three-dimensional appearance, making the button seem as though it is elevating off the page. This can increase the user's focus on the button and prompt interaction.

Lastly, incorporating icon animations can further enrich the hover experience. For example, an icon could rotate, change color, or move slightly on hover. Such dynamic elements can reinforce a playful yet professional atmosphere, engaging users effectively. Numerous successful websites, such as Airbnb and Apple, exemplify these principles with their button hover effects, utilizing them to create intuitive navigation while preserving aesthetic appeal. Adopting such practices in your design can significantly enhance user experience across diverse platforms.

Card Hover Effects: Creating Engaging User Interfaces

Card hover effects are increasingly popular in modern user interface design, effectively serving to enhance user experience through interactive engagement. These effects are commonly applied to digital cards, which are compact containers that group related information, making them ideal for showcasing content in a visually appealing manner. By implementing various hover effects, designers can draw attention to specific elements, thereby improving user interaction and retention.

There are several prominent types of hover effects that can be utilized in card design. One popular choice is the scaling effect, where a card slightly enlarges when hovered over. This effect not only captures user interest but also indicates that the card is actionable. Another common technique is the overlay animation, which adds a layer of color or graphic that appears upon hovering, effectively transforming the visual appearance of the card. This can create a sense of depth and further engage users by revealing additional content or highlighting primary information. Additionally, transitions that allow for the gentle sliding or fading of elements can significantly enhance the feel of modern, dynamic interfaces.

When implementing these hover effects, consistency in design is paramount to ensure clarity and avoid overwhelming users. It is essential to maintain a cohesive aesthetic throughout the interface, utilizing similar interactions across all cards to strengthen user comprehension. Furthermore, designers should consider the importance of accessibility; ensuring that hover effects do not compromise usability for those relying on assistive technologies. By focusing on a harmonious balance between creativity and functionality, card hover effects can significantly improve user engagement while providing a rich, interactive experience.

Tools and Resources for Creating Hover Effects

There is a wide array of tools and resources available for designers and developers looking to implement these effects seamlessly. These resources not only streamline the creation process but also provide valuable insights into best practices and advanced techniques.

One popular category of resources includes CSS frameworks such as Bootstrap and Bulma, which offer pre-defined classes for hover effects, making implementation straightforward. These frameworks typically come with customizable settings, allowing users to create unique designs while maintaining consistency and responsiveness. Additionally, CSS preprocessors like SASS or LESS extend the capabilities of standard CSS, enabling more sophisticated hover effects through variables and nested rules.

JavaScript libraries also serve as vital tools in developing advanced hover interactions. Libraries such as jQuery, GSAP (GreenSock Animation Platform), and Anime.js empower developers to create dynamic hover effects with ease. These libraries simplify animations and transitions, delivering a more engaging experience for users without extensive coding expertise. Furthermore, integrating these libraries can enhance user feedback during interactions, making the interface feel more responsive and intuitive.

Design software such as Adobe XD, Figma, and Sketch allows designers to prototype hover effects visually. These platforms often include plugins or direct features for hover state design, enabling designers to visualize how effects will appear in real-time. This capability is particularly beneficial during the design iteration process, ensuring that hover effects align with brand identity and user expectations.

From Our Studio

Discover Your Digital Potential

Let's start a conversation and explore how we can elevate your online presence together. Reach out today to begin your journey.
Make it happen
Dev Tech Solutions | Showcase image using multiple website from our portfolio displayed on various devices. Dev Tech Solutions | Showcase image using multiple website from our portfolio displayed on various devices including desktops and mobile devices. Dev Tech Solutions | Showcase image using multiple website from our portfolio displayed on various devices. from the Apple suit of computers.
Dev Tech Solutions | Showcase image using multiple website from our portfolio, which includes but is not limited to: Caputred Moments, Barbers Flooring and Pinnacle Horizons, displayed on various devices from: desktop, laptop, tablet and mobile devices Dev Tech Solutions | Showcase image using multiple website from our portfolio, which includes but is not limited to: Caputred Moments, Barbers Flooring and Pinnacle Horizons, displayed on various devices from: desktop, laptop, tablet and mobile devices. Devices include: Mac's Macbook's, Ipad's and Iphone's. Dev Tech Solutions | Showcase image using multiple website from our portfolio, which includes but is not limited to: Caputred Moments, Barbers Flooring and Pinnacle Horizons, displayed on various devices from the Apple suit of computers including: desktop, laptop, tablet and mobile devices
menuchevron-left